Preferred Label : excess Rayleigh ratio;

IUPAC definition : The difference between the Rayleigh ratio for a dilute solution and for pure solvent. If the scattering intensity is not reduced to the Rayleigh ratio, the difference between the scattering intensities for a dilute solution and that for pure solvent is named 'excess scattering'.;
